Subject: Re: [Qemu-devel] [PATCH 2/3] hw/s390x: fix memory leak in s390_init_ipl_dev()

On Thu, 29 Mar 2018 11:39:41 +0200
Greg Kurz <groug@kaod.org> wrote:
> On Thu, 29 Mar 2018 11:27:21 +0200
> Igor Mammedov <imammedo@redhat.com> wrote:
>
> > On Thu, 29 Mar 2018 11:10:06 +0200
> > Greg Kurz <groug@kaod.org> wrote:
> >
> > > The string returned by object_property_get_str() is dynamically allocated.
> > >
> > > Fixes: 3c4e9baacf4d9
> > > Signed-off-by: Greg Kurz <groug@kaod.org>
> > > ---
> > > hw/s390x/s390-virtio-ccw.c | 5 ++++-
> > > 1 file changed, 4 insertions(+), 1 deletion(-)
> > >
> > > diff --git a/hw/s390x/s390-virtio-ccw.c b/hw/s390x/s390-virtio-ccw.c
> > > index 864145a7c6f3..435f7c99e77c 100644
> > > --- a/hw/s390x/s390-virtio-ccw.c
> > > +++ b/hw/s390x/s390-virtio-ccw.c
> > > @@ -246,6 +246,7 @@ static void s390_init_ipl_dev(const char *kernel_filename,
> > > {
> > > Object *new = object_new(TYPE_S390_IPL);
> > > DeviceState *dev = DEVICE(new);
> > > + char *netboot_fw_prop;
> > >
> > > if (kernel_filename) {
> > > qdev_prop_set_string(dev, "kernel", kernel_filename);
> > > @@ -256,9 +257,11 @@ static void s390_init_ipl_dev(const char *kernel_filename,
> > > qdev_prop_set_string(dev, "cmdline", kernel_cmdline);
> > > qdev_prop_set_string(dev, "firmware", firmware);
> > > qdev_prop_set_bit(dev, "enforce_bios", enforce_bios);
> > > - if (!strlen(object_property_get_str(new, "netboot_fw", &error_abort))) {
> > > + netboot_fw_prop = object_property_get_str(new, "netboot_fw", &error_abort);
> > > + if (!strlen(netboot_fw_prop)) {
> > probably not really issue here but,
> > is strlen really safe in case netboot_fw_prop == NULL?
> >
>
> You're right, object_property_get_str() can theoretically return NULL and
> strlen() would crash... Not sure how this would happen though. Anyway, the
> current code doesn't check if object_property_get_str() returns NULL so
> if this needs to be fixed as well, let's do it in a followup patch.
I don't think so - if the attribute exists, we'll always get != NULL if
I read the code correctly.
>
> > > qdev_prop_set_string(dev, "netboot_fw", netboot_fw);
> > > }
> > > + g_free(netboot_fw_prop);
> > > object_property_add_child(qdev_get_machine(), TYPE_S390_IPL,
> > > new, NULL);
> > > object_unref(new);
> > >
